				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This July marks <a href="http://readwrite.com/2008/07/10/apples_iphone_app_store_launch">the 5th anniversary</a> of the mobile app marketplace. In that time, <a href="http://www.slashgear.com/apple-touts-50-billion-apps-downloaded-from-store-for-ios-10285715/">over 50 billion apps</a> have been downloaded on iOS and <a href="http://thenextweb.com/google/2013/05/15/google-announces-900-million-activations-of-android-in-total-to-date/">another 48 billion apps</a> on Android – astonishing numbers that may have seemed unfathomable just a few short years ago.   Considering current projections for the next few years, there still remains a tremendous opportunity to earn and make a big splash as an app developer.</p>
<p>We wanted to share a breakdown of some strong data highlighting this huge opportunity, and a closer look at the success of some developers taking advantage of our monetization solutions.	</p>
<p>Developers on Tapjoy’s network earned more than $200 million through Tapjoy’s monetization solution between 2010 and 2012.  In fact, in 2012 alone, 35 publishers leveraging our model earned more than $500K, and 18 publishers earned more than $1 million through Tapjoy’s monetization solutions.</p>
<p>Among Tapjoy’s top 50 app developers (based on revenue earned via Tapjoy monetization solutions) in 2012:</p>
<ul>
<li>29 are based in the U.S., nine in Asia, six in Canada, and five in Europe</li>
<li>Seven developers were a year old or less; for these developers combined, Tapjoy monetization solutions generated more than $6.5 million for them. Twelve developers were more than a decade old; for them, Tapjoy monetization solutions generated nearly $30 million.</li>
<li>Tapjoy generated nearly $5 million for studios currently under 20 people and nearly $25 million to developers outside the U.S.</li>
<li>Developers that integrated our monetization solutions for two consecutive years grew their Tapjoy alternative payment revenue an average of more than 350% year over year.</li>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Electronic Entertainment Expo &#8211; better known as E3 &#8211; is the single most influential, well-publicized videogame conference in the world. Traditionally dominated by console developers and manufacturers, mobile games and devices played an increased role at this year&#8217;s conference. Let&#8217;s take a look.</p>
<p>Before attendees could enter the Los Angeles Convention Center&#8217;s South Hall, they needed to pass around &#8211; or through – Qualcomm®&#8217;s huge, tiki-themed mobile pavilion. Dozens of mobile devices were available for demonstrations, showcasing their Snapdragon processor found in many Android phones and tablets.</p>

<p>Once inside the LACC, a Mobile Game Pavilion was erected just off the main concourse. Fifteen firms demonstrated mobile games, from small publishers like Natsume, to Tapjoy partner 505 Games and publishing juggernauts like Sega®, Disney®, and PlayStation®. Of note, Sega is adapting Double Fine-developed comical puzzle platformer <a href="http://www.thecavegame.com/">The Cave</a> for iPad, which felt like a natural fit. </p>

<p>A noticeable trend emerged this year in the main hall exhibits &#8211; a number of large publishers set up dedicated mobile areas in their booths alongside console offerings. No mobile game at E3 received a bigger push than <a href="http://www.halowaypoint.com/en-us/games/halospartanassault/overview">Halo Spartan Assault</a>, coming this summer to Windows Phone 8. Set between Halo 3 and Halo 4, Spartan Assault is a mobile twin-stick shooter take on one of Microsoft&#8217;s most important gaming franchise. Its footprint in the busy Xbox booth &#8211; a few dozen Surface tablets demoed the title &#8211; was significant.</p>
<p><a href="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/Halo-Spartan-Assault-Screenshot-Focus-Rifle-Defense.jpg"><img src="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/Halo-Spartan-Assault-Screenshot-Focus-Rifle-Defense-1024x576.jpg" alt="Halo Spartan Assault Screenshot - Focus Rifle Defense" width="700" height="394" class="alignnone size-large wp-image-12664" /></a></p>
<p>Square Enix&#8217;s Deus Ex: The Fall also carved out a notable space on the show floor. The publisher of the Final Fantasy and Tomb Raider® franchises set up a half dozen iPads right next to its 30-foot cinema display. As far as the game itself is concerned, Deus Ex: The Fall <a href="http://www.ign.com/articles/2013/06/12/deus-ex-the-fall-is-totally-legit">isn&#8217;t making any compromises</a> in its first mobile outing; all of the hacking, cybernetic augmentations, and stealth action the series is known for were present in the playable demo.</p>
<p><a href="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/DeusEx.jpg"><img src="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/DeusEx-1024x685.jpg" width="700" height="468" class="alignnone size-large wp-image-12672" /></a></p>
<p>Konami® set up a whole mobile section as well, with Slot Revolution, Casino League Texas Hold &#8216;em, MLB Live Challenge, and Domo Jump rubbing elbows with its flagship title, Metal Gear Solid V.</p>
<p>But no publisher showed off more mobile games at E3 than EA &#8211; no surprise, given the size of the publisher’s mobile portfolio. EA&#8217;s mobile showcase featured half a dozen titles, highlighted by the greatly-anticipated <a href="http://www.popcap.com/plants-vs-zombies-2">Plants vs Zombies 2</a>, coming to iOS devices this July.</p>
<p><a href="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/PvZ.jpg"><img src="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/PvZ-1024x768.jpg" alt="PvZ" width="700" height="525" class="alignnone size-large wp-image-12665" /></a></p>
<p>Fightback, another title at EA&#8217;s mobile showcase, is indicative of another trend: console developers making forays into the mobile space. A side-scrolling combo/rhythm beat &#8216;em up, Fightback is being developed by <a href="http://www.ninjatheory.com/">Ninja Theory</a>. This is the first mobile offering from the team best known for console titles Heavenly Sword, Enslaved, and this year&#8217;s DmC. </p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>At a recent <a href="http://blog.tapjoy.com/events/austin-meetup-recap-mobile-app-gaming-arms-race/">Tapjoy Developer Meetup in Austin</a>, Spacetime Studios CEO Gary Gattis shared his experiences creating Massively Multiplayer Online RPGs (MMORPGs) first for the web, then mobile devices. Spacetime’s <a href="http://pocketlegends.com/">Pocket Legends</a> launched alongside the first generation iPad, and they’ve since honed the genre for mobile through titles such as <a href="http://www.darklegends.com/">Dark Legends</a> and <a href="http://www.arcanelegendsgame.com/">Arcane Legends</a>.</p>
<p>Here, Gattis dives a bit deeper into <a href="http://www.spacetimestudios.com/">Spacetime</a>’s strategy for serving up a deep experience in bite-sized portions.</p>
<p><a href="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/Gary-Gattis.jpg"><img src="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/Gary-Gattis-1024x639.jpg" " width="700" height="437" class="alignnone size-large wp-image-12513" /></a></p>
<p><em><strong>Tapjoy</strong></em>: Spacetime focuses on MMO games &#8211; which typically are played in sessions much longer than typical mobile gaming sessions. How did you adapt the gameplay for these much shorter sessions?</p>
<p><strong><em>Gary Gattis, Spacetime Studios</em></strong>: We took the core MMO loop: kill-loot-equip, and shortened it to about 15 seconds. We then put it in a level that can be complete in about 5 minutes, so it is possible to get in and out of the game and have a powerful experience while you are in line at the movies. Finally, we chained these together so it was very easy to stay and play if you were so inclined.</p>
<p><em><strong>Tapjoy</strong></em>: Starting with Pocket Legends, you&#8217;ve scaled the &#8220;M&#8221; in MMO from &#8220;massive&#8221; down to &#8220;manageable.&#8221; How were you able to keep the game world feeling alive? </p>
<p><em><strong>Spacetime Studios</strong></em>: Our game is a synchronous, real-time experience with people popping in and out all the time. We had to instance towns and levels to account for the limitations of the mobile platform, but we match-make players based on guilds, friends, levels, quests, etc. This leads to you being instanced with similar type folk doing similar things. We then connected all these instanced areas together so if you wanted to you could run from one end of the world to the other.</p>
<p><a href="http://pocketlegends.com/"><img src="http://blog.tapjoy.com/wp-content/uploads/2013/06/pocket-legends.jpg" alt="pocket legends" width="705" height="344" class="alignnone size-full wp-image-12604" /></a></p>
<p><em><strong>Tapjoy</strong></em>: You launched first on iOS, then Android &#8211; how did the results differ between the platforms?</p>
<p><em><strong>Spacetime Studios</strong></em>: We launched Pocket Legends first on iOS. We launched Star, Dark, and Arcane Legends first on Android. We have a broader user base on Android, and we convert and retain a bit better on iOS. Both platforms are essential to our overall strategy.</p>
<p><em><strong>Tapjoy</strong></em>: Spacetime&#8217;s titles have gained penetration around the world. As MMOs need to retain a connection, how did your titles manage to achieve popularity in countries that don&#8217;t have 4G LTE or other high speed cellular infrastructure?</p>
<p><em><strong>Spacetime Studios</strong></em>: We manage to maintain a synchronous user experience all the way down to EDGE connections, so we have gained deep penetration in markets with high-latency connections. Although the monetization from some of these regions is not great, the volume is sometimes tremendous.</p>
<p><object width="640" height="360"><param name="movie" value="http://www.youtube.com/v/KaF7J1iV44I?hl=en_US&amp;version=3&amp;rel=0"></param><param name="allowFullScreen" value="true"></param><param name="allowscriptaccess" value="always"></param><embed src="http://www.youtube.com/v/KaF7J1iV44I?hl=en_US&amp;version=3&amp;rel=0" type="application/x-shockwave-flash" width="640" height="360" allowscriptaccess="always" allowfullscreen="true"></embed></object></p>
<p><em><strong>Tapjoy</strong></em>: With a wealth of experience, your longtime core team clearly knows how to make games. But talk about how things changed once you hired someone focused on analytics.</p>
<p><em><strong>Spacetime Studios</strong></em>: It gave us some extreme clarity on what specific aspects of our games needed improving. It has been an amazing evolution for us. We look at acquisition, retention, conversion, and engagement all the time. We also look at the level spread, where players are monetizing, and what they are buying.</p>
